Not tuned yet, need to finish the exhaust system and some more body parts before hitting the road.

Alright let's see...I think this is the full spec's for the engine and related:

Shortblock:
Removed balance shafts
Grouted block
Raceware rod bolts&nuts
Raceware head bolts&nuts
All new sensors
All new water hoses
Broadfoot AC delete
Cometic Phuzion MLS headgasket with gas filled rings
Block honed, machined and decked.
Balanced crank & pullies

Head & valvetrain:
High velocity ported and decked head
Valve seats worked
Lindsey Racing valvesprings, custom spring rates

Intake and intercooling:
Stock intake manifold - will be replaced soon
Custom 2.5" intercooler pipes
450x300x100 mm intercooler
Tial 50mm BOV

Exhaust manifold & Exhaust system:
Modified crossover
Custom 4" exhaust. 3" downpipe and 2" wastegate merges together and transitions into 4" (NOT FINISHED)
Magnaflow muffler

Turbo & Wastegate:
Garrett GT3582R, 0.82 a/r
4" turbo intake pipe
Tial 44mm v-band wastegate

Engine management system & Ignition:
DTA Fast E48Exp
MSD coil pack, wasted spark
Magnecor KV100 ignition leads
NGK Race spark plugs
Full custom engine and EMS harness

Fuelling:
Bosch Motorsport 044 fuel pump
Delphi 998 cc injectors
Lindsey Racing fuelrail
Lindsey Racing braided fuel lines
Fuel Lab adjustable fuel pressure regulator
Marren fuel damper

Oil management:
Anodized sandwhich plate with AN fittings and temp/pressure ports
RX7 FC large oil cooler, 10AN Push-on hoses
GReddy oil catch can

Drivetrain:
Spec stage 3 lightweight clutch
Spec aluminum lightweight flywheel (balanced with engine internals)

Gagues and control:
PLX R-500 wideband, EGT and knock controller
GReddy Profec B Spec II (EBC)
GReddy Turbo Timer
Autometer Fuel Pressure Gauge
Autometer 60mm boost gauge
Autometer 52mm Oil pressure gauge
Autometer 52mm Oil temp gauge
